WebQuartz and engineered stones are both very hard materials to cut, because of quartz density it can only be cut with a diamond blade suitable for hard material. Quartz blades contain a very high diamond concentration with a soft bond similar to glass and marble blades. Diamond Tool Store has great options for cutting, polishing, cleaning, and ... Set up granite on a stable work surface and clamp it down. Measure and mark the cut line. If using a circular saw, blue-tape the shoe of the saw to minimize the risk of metal-on-granite scratching. If using a grinder DO NOT remove the guard. Set up a straightedge guide like a shoot board.

Web8. sep 2024 · Quartz installation can be difficult, but with the right tools, cutting it can be simple. 5 What Tools Do You Need To Cut Quartz. Typical cutting devices for quartz countertops include: Fixed circular saw. Plunge circular saw/wet saw. Diamond circular blades. Grinder wheel/rotary stone cutter. Make sure to use a diamond blade and wear your protective gear. If you have a sink with rounded corners, this is how you can remove the excess. Hold the grinder with two hands and slowly work through the excess by keeping it flat and parallel to the inside edge.

WebIf using a circular saw isn’t an option, there are some other tools you can use to cut the worktop. Some people choose a plunge saw, although they can be expensive to buy. A plunge saw will cut through the surface easily, making short work of the job—although using a plunge saw may be more suited to experienced DIYers.
